Easby Road is in Middleton, Manchester and in Rochdale district. M24 6FT is located in the Hopwood Hall elect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Heywood and Middleton. This postcode has been in use since 1994-05-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. The area surrounding M24 6FT has a slightly higher male population, with 53% of residents being male. Several factors can contribute to this, including areas with industries or sectors that predominantly employ men, proximity to universities or technical schools with a higher enrollment of male students, presence of all-male or predominantly male institutions (military academies, boarding schools).

Education and Qualifications

During the 2021 census, the educational qualifications of residents across the UK were as follows: 18.2% had no qualifications, 9.6% had 1-4 GCSEs, 13.4% had 5 or more GCSEs and 1-2 A/AS Levels, 16.9% had 2 or more A Levels, 33.8% held a degree (or equivalent), and 5.4% had completed an apprenticeship.

This area stands out for its low percentage of residents with higher education degree. The UK average is 33.8%, while in this area it is 21.8%.
